LINCOLN, Neb. (KOLN) - Several units were dispatched to a structure fire near North 34th St. and R St. as Lincoln Fire and Rescue said the fire was started by a squirrel.

Crews were dispatched just before 2 p.m. Saturday, LFR said the fire was quickly under control. The department said the fire started after a squirrel got electrocuted on top of a electrical pole causing embers to fall to dry brush right below. Wind pushed the fire which then caused the garage to ignite.

LFR said there is $75,000 in damages. No injuries have been reported.
